Humor is one of the most natural bridges between dads and their children. It turns simple routines into joyful memories and helps kids feel comfortable, supported, and understood. Whether through silly jokes or playful surprises, dads often use humor as a powerful way to build trust and strengthen family bonds.
Breaking the Ice with Playfulness
Kids sometimes struggle to express emotions, especially during stressful moments. A light joke, funny face, or playful gesture from a dad can instantly ease tension. This small spark of humor makes kids feel safe and encourages them to open up. It’s a simple way to turn difficult situations into opportunities for connection.
Using Laughter to Teach Life Skills
Dads often weave humor into lessons — from cleaning up toys to learning how to handle mistakes. A funny exaggeration or a playful twist keeps kids engaged and helps them understand the message without feeling pressured. This approach makes learning enjoyable and helps children absorb ideas more easily.
Creating Shared Moments of Joy
Inside jokes and silly traditions build lasting memories. Whether it’s a goofy nickname, a made-up song, or a funny bedtime routine, these moments become part of a family’s identity. Kids remember not just the joke, but the feeling of closeness that came with it. Humor becomes a shared language only they understand.
Turning Ordinary Days into Adventures
A trip to the grocery store or a simple walk outside can quickly become a fun adventure when humor is involved. Dads often use imaginative play, funny voices, or playful storytelling to transform routine tasks into exciting experiences. This helps kids see everyday life with curiosity and creativity.
